Population concentration
One ZIP, 24421, is all of Churchville
There is no split to weigh here: 24421 holds every one of Churchville's 3,868 ACS residents. City-level and ZIP-level numbers on this site are the same number twice, check the ZIP page for the income/tenure/commute breakdown.
Census ZBP business roll-up
Sparse ZBP book inside single-ZIP Churchville
Citywide ZBP: 52 establishments, 181 employees , annual payroll $5,835k (~13 establishments per 1,000 residents) across 1 of 1 ZIPs. Peak business ZIP 24421 (52 units) ; leading NAICS Construction (21) · also Other services (except public administration) · Accommodation and food services .
